Mario Argollo is the leader of the Central Obrera Boliviana (COB), the largest labor organization in Bolivia, who has been in the news for confirming a strike against the government's decree 5503, which removed fuel subsidies after more than two decades, emphasizing the need for social solidarity and resistance against what he termed arbitrary governmental measures.
